A recital by the Argentine band Damas Gratis, which was to be held this Wednesday night at Movistar Arena in Bogotá, Colombia, was suspended after a series of violent incidents inside and outside the compound. According to local authorities, at least one person died and five others were injured with short-gunned weapons. What promised to be an evening of musical celebration in Colombia was transformed into a scene of violence and confusion. The expected concert of the Argentine cumbia group Damas Gratis, scheduled at Movistar Arena in Bogotá, ended up being suspended due to riots provoked by clashes between attendees.
